Overview

CVE-2018-17196 is a high-severity vulnerability affecting apache kafka. It was published on July 11, 2019 and has a CVSS 3.0 base score of 8.8 (HIGH).

This vulnerability has a CVSS 3.0 base score of 8.8, rated HIGH. It can be exploited remotely over the network. Some level of privileges is required for exploitation.

Technical Description

In Apache Kafka versions between 0.11.0.0 and 2.1.0, it is possible to manually craft a Produce request which bypasses transaction/idempotent ACL validation. Only authenticated clients with Write permission on the respective topics are able to exploit this vulnerability. Users should upgrade to 2.1.1 or later where this vulnerability has been fixed.
